Fig Tree Island
Fig Tree Island is an island in Mobile, Alabama. Fig Tree Island is situated nearby to the hamlet Cox Beach, as well as near Junior Acres.Places in the Area

Satsuma
Village
Satsuma is a city in Mobile County, Alabama, United States. At the 2020 census, the population was 6,749, up from 6,168 at the 2010 census. Known prior to 1915 as "Fig Tree Island", the city was named after the satsuma orange, which was successfully cultivated and grown in Alabama starting in 1878, a gift from Emperor Meiji of Japan.
